Description

Warner Bros Lifetime Achievement Award winner, Oscar Martin, creates a unique dystopian world of chaos, where every day is a fight to survive. In a future ravaged by nuclear wars, the Earth has given birth to an array of new mutated species, which have grown and repopulated the land. But this new world is far from peaceful, and life in it is often short and brutal... To make life easier for his poor family, Solo, a young rat, left his home to become a warrior. Contending with vicious animals and savage hunters, Solo does everything he can to survive. This action-packed, heart-breaking sequel sees Solo's world turned upside-down once again.

Author Biography

Oscar Martin is best known for his work on as an artist and writer of 'Tom and Jerry' comics, have been published in both Europe and the USA. He has also done a variety of comics for the French Disney magazine Le Journal de Mickey. He received a Lifetime Achievement Award from Warner Bros for his work on the 'Tom and Jerry' series in 2002.
